<p class="null"><span style="" class="null"><span style="font-family:"Calibri",sans-serif; color:black" class="null">As I said on the call, this is standard comprehension research, relied on by courts and marketing departments.  When you want to know what members
 of a group take away from a message, you show it to them and ask them about it, even if they haven't seen it before.  It is precisely the kind of data driven research this working group is supposed to conduct. </span></span></p>

<p class="null"><span style="" class="null"><span style="font-family:"Calibri",sans-serif; color:black" class="null">Surveying potential registrants (defined in the survey as those who either attempted but did not complete a new gTLD registration, or would
 consider a new gTLD registration in the future) for their understanding of the meaning of the claims notice is not hypothetical--it is a standard reception survey of the target audience. The question is not generally what issues kept some potential registrants away--that
 is a good deal broader than our task, I believe. The question is what people considering new gTLD registrations take away from the Claims Notice when they read it.  That is one of the key questions this working group has about the functioning of the Claims
 Notice.  </span></span></p>
<p class="null"><span style="" class="null"><span style="font-family:"Calibri",sans-serif; color:black" class="null"> </span></span></p>
<p class="null"><span style="" class="null"><span style="font-family:"Calibri",sans-serif; color:black" class="null">Past and future new gTLD registrants are our universe.  Depending on their past experiences, including receipt of claims notices (if we get
 any such respondents) we may have different questions for different subgroups. But they are the target group as a whole, and should get the same questions, except for those that don't apply to them.</span></span></p>

<p nop="xxmsonormal" class="null"><span style="" class="null"><span style="font_size:11.0pt" class="null">Discussion about the open-ended questions  </span></span></p>
<ul type="disc" style="margin-top:0in" class="null">
<li nop="MsoNormal" style="" class="null"><span style="" class="null"><span style="font_size:11.0pt; font-family:"Calibri",sans-serif" class="null">Narrative responses can become cumbersome. It is fine to have a few in the survey, but the more complicated question
 is, the more loaded the responses would be. To have a lot of these questions would make it difficult for the respondent to respond, and can lower response rate and increase dropout rate. </span></span><span style="" class="null"></span></li><li nop="MsoNormal" style="" class="null"><span style="" class="null"><span style="font_size:11.0pt; font-family:"Calibri",sans-serif" class="null">Some open text questions may be better for interview survey. Form survey would not have the opportunity to redirect
 the answer. </span></span><span style="" class="null"></span></li><li nop="MsoNormal" style="" class="null"><span style="" class="null"><span style="font_size:11.0pt; font-family:"Calibri",sans-serif" class="null">Wide range of responses in open text field can make the analysis of the responses difficult and it would be hard
 to summarize the results in a simple way. </span></span><span style="" class="null"></span></li><li nop="MsoNormal" style="" class="null"><span style="" class="null"><span style="font_size:11.0pt; font-family:"Calibri",sans-serif" class="null">There is difference between "Other___" and the larger open text field asking very open-ended question. </span></span><span style="" class="null"></span></li></ul>
